What is Blockchain Technology?

Blockchain technology is a decentralized, distributed digital ledger system that allows multiple parties to have simultaneous access and record transactions without the need for a central authority. It operates on a peer-to-peer network, where each participant has a copy of the ledger, ensuring transparency and immutability of data.

Here’s a comprehensive overview of blockchain technology:

1. The Foundation of Blockchain: How it Works

Blockchain consists of a chain of blocks, where each block contains data, typically transaction records. Each block is linked to the previous one through cryptographic techniques, creating a secure and tamper-proof digital trail. As new transactions occur, they are added to the ledger in the form of new blocks, ensuring the integrity and authenticity of the data.

2. The Key Features of Blockchain Technology

Blockchain technology offers several key features, including:

Decentralization: There is no central authority or single point of failure in the system. All transactions are validated and confirmed by the network participants.

Security: With its distributed nature and cryptographic techniques, blockchain ensures the highest level of security and prevents data tampering.

Transparency: All transactions are visible on the public blockchain, providing transparency and trust among participants.

Immutability: Once data is recorded on the blockchain, it becomes nearly impossible to alter or delete, ensuring long-term data integrity.

3. Applications of Blockchain Technology

Blockchain technology has found various applications across different industries, including:

Finance: Cryptocurrencies like Bitcoin and Ethereum are built on blockchain technology, revolutionizing the financial industry with secure and transparent transactions.

Supply Chain Management: Blockchain ensures traceability and authenticity of products, improving supply chain efficiency and reducing fraud.

Healthcare: Blockchain technology can be used to store patient records securely, ensuring data privacy and accessibility.

Digital Rights Management: It helps protect intellectual property rights and ensures secure distribution of content like music, movies, and e-books.

Government Services: Blockchain can enhance transparency and efficiency in public services like voting, land registry, and identity management.

4. Challenges and Future of Blockchain Technology

Despite its numerous benefits, blockchain technology faces several challenges, including scalability, regulatory issues, and lack of standardized protocols. However, with ongoing research and advancements, blockchain is expected to transform various industries further, enabling secure and efficient digital transactions worldwide.
